<p><strong>Connecting with audiences can be a hard job if you start from scratch and do it all by yourself. But with a little help from your friends—as well as from your past efforts—you can efficiently connect your business with the people you’d like to have a customers.</strong></p>
<p>Dean Delisle [<a href="https://webmail.cbeyondonline.net/owa/redir.aspx?C=b3aa47c65b134b269de10661e12911c9&amp;URL=http%3a%2f%2fwww.deandelisle.com%2fsite%2findex.php%2fpage%2fhtml%2f1" target="_blank">http://www.deandelisle.com/site/index.php/page/html/1</a>], founder of MyeReputation.com and Forward Progress should know. He’s made a science of navigating the wide open landscape of social-media-for-business. His simple advice: tap all the presentations, papers and newsletters you’ve already developed, point yourself towards LinkeIn, Facebook and Twitter, then get your whole team to help spread the word. Could work, no?</p>
